Dear Subscriber,
As IDMs and OEMs continue to adopt outsourcing business models and the industry increasingly transistions to advanced packaging technologies, the worldwide semiconductor assembly and test services (SATS) market showed modest growth (up 7.4% at $20.6B in 2007), according to Gartner (Stamford, Conn.). It outpaced the overall semiconductor market by more than 50%. Also interesting, Gartner said the top five SATS vendors managed to hang onto their rankings in 2007 — with ASE in the top spot, followed by Amkor, SPIL, Stats ChipPac and UTAC. Test, Packaging Growth Hits 7.4% in 2007
Staff — Semiconductor International, 3/12/2008
Gartner Inc. said the worldwide market for semiconductor assembly and test services (SATS) grew by 7.4% to $20.6B in 2007. For 2008, Gartner forecasts another year of growth, with initial estimates for 9.8% growth compared with 2007. More |

Tessera Arbitration With Amkor to Proceed
Business Wire, 3/10/2008
Tessera Technologies Inc. announced that the seven-day hearing for its arbitration with Amkor Technology Inc. will proceed on March 31, 2008, as scheduled. The ongoing arbitration seeks to resolve Amkor's failure to pay royalties due to Tessera under the company's license agreement. Tessera is seeking a substantial monetary recovery for Amkor's use of Tessera technology. More |
